The Boeing CompanyThe Boeing Company is currently seeking a Software Engineer–Systems (Associate, Experienced or Senior) to support our Software Development team within the Phantom Works Network Centric Operations team located in Berkeley, Missouri. This position will focus on supporting the Boeing Defense, Space & Security (BDS) Software Engineering organization.

The Network Centric Operations Team designs, develops and implements platform agnostic software capabilities/skills that enables network operations for tactical fighter aircraft. Position Responsibilities:
Derive and quantify data fusion algorithms and techniques
Author and maintain technical description documents, requirements and algorithm analysis memos (AAMs) for data fusion algorithms and techniques
Analyze data fusion techniques for accuracy and effectiveness
Develop prototype algorithms (C++, Python, MatLab, etc)
Partner with software architect(s) to inform effective and efficient algorithm implementation and design
Collect, organize, synthesize, and analyze data; summarize findings; develop conclusions and recommendations from appropriate data sources
Collaborate with customers on requirements development
Basic Qualifications (Required Skills/ Experience):
Active Secret U.S. Security Clearance
2+ years' experience with data fusion engines, kinematic correlation techniques and Kalman filters
Experience with pattern recognition, multi-modal sensor data fusion, sensor calibration and visualization technologies
2+ years' experience with sensors, sensor management and fusion, datalinks, and/or weapons and their interactions
Preferred Qualifications (Desired Skills/Experience):
Bachelor of Science degree from an accredited course of study in engineering, engineering technology (includes manufacturing engineering technology), chemistry, physics, mathematics, data science, or computer science.
Data Fusion analysis/software development experience
Self-starter with a positive attitude, high ethics, strong analytical and creative problem-solving skills and a track record of working successfully under pressure in a time-constrained environment
Skill and ability to: collect, organize, synthesize, and analyze data; summarize findings; develop conclusions and recommendations from appropriate data sources
Experience with sensor data such as Radar and various infrared sensors
Experience developing and implementing probabilistic models to combine sensor data such as Bayesian reasoning, Kalman filtering and evidence theory
Experience with advanced probability statistics and applying in real world scenarios
